Comets are mostly water ice but do have other stuff. Looking ate spectrographs of the gas cloud gives.
Quote:
Molecular abundances relative to water are 0.09%, 1.8%, 0.4%, and 0.08% for HCN, CH3OH, H2S, and CS, respectively. An abundance of 0.5% for NH3

It is still going to be ten times as expensive to mine the Earth for nitrogen than to just get it from Titan. Or you could mine the atmosphere of Venus for nitrogen, which costs half as much to mine than the atmosphere of Earth (normal air mixtures are lifting gases in the atmosphere of Venus, so you can support floating harvesters that use fusion-powered railguns to accelerate canisters to Venutian escape velocity). Or you could mine ammonia ice from Triton, which still costs half as much as mining the Earth for nitrogen. The only reason to take nitrogen from the Earth is if you lack the technology to get it from anywhere else.
The very nearness of the Earth would always be an argument in favor of mining the Earth's atmosphere. Although a TL9 society might be comfortable with the time it takes to get to Titan.

By the way, TL9 seals might ease the problem of nitrogen leakage.

The Gift
An alien visitor arrives in the solar system and gifts technology and ultra tech items to some of the residents of earth. The gifts are given to groups or individuals that are considered most worthy by the alien standards of the visitor.

Peace
The alien values are such that the gifts (space stations, craft and the technology to maintain them) are given to the top 5 most peaceful nations. Iceland, New Zealand, Austria, Portugal and Denmark.

Wealth
The technological gifts (fusion tech) are this time given to the top 10 most weathly people in the world.

Wealth 2
Wealthy nations are selected this time Monaco, Liechtenstein and Luxembourg are gifted exploratory vessels.

A bit gonzo but there may be some interesting variations on the theme.
